I saw the anime Paprika .. Not sure what to make of it! It was completely surreal. A team of scientists have made some thingies called DC minis (I think it was) which enables the recording of dreams. The test subjects who use them are somehow connected to a server I think and, without understanding details like
how and so on, someone steals some DC minis and is able to implant dreams into those who have used them previously .. even when they are awake without the mini equipped. The result is some kind of severe dream psychosis which of course places the victims in great danger.
Things turn even worse when dreams merge and eventually become real. Or do they? The movie is quite confusing on the first sitting. One of the central characters is Paprika, but just figuring out who or what she is is a challenge. It felt like maybe I was supposed to know this character from beforehand? Either way, she seems to be an alter ego or dream personae of one of the scientists and she has some special powers. Anyways, despite being a bit hard to figure out, the movie was exciting and entertaining. I'd recommend it to anyone who think they might appreciate a surreal anime thriller and I think I need to watch it again some day.
